The Institute for Advanced Studies in Sustainable Development (IHEDD) is the training division of the Foundation for Studies and Research on International Development (Ferdi), a recognized provider of professional training. IHEDD’s mission is to train stakeholders involved in development projects and public policies, drawing on academic expertise and in-depth knowledge of field realities.

Important consideration: the nRF24L01+PA+LNA variant consumes more current than the standard module. When using this high-power version, an external power supply may be necessary because the Arduino's 5V pin may not handle the current peaks during transmission. With appropriate external power connected through the YL-105 regulator, communication ranges up to 1.1 kilometers are achievable.
